Aave Proposes Principal-Preserving Charitable Giving Layer for Protocol

⦿ Executive Snapshot

  • What: Aave proposes a principal-preserving charitable giving layer to enhance humanitarian funding.
  • Who: Aave protocol, Aave governance community, humanitarian organizations.
  • Why it matters: This initiative bridges traditional charitable models with DeFi, potentially transforming how donations are made and managed.

⦿ Key Developments

  • The proposal addresses three inefficiencies in traditional charitable giving: the forfeiture of capital, unpredictable funding flows, and opacity in fund deployment.
  • Users can deposit assets in the Aave protocol, earn returns, and direct either the returns or principal to charitable causes without losing liquidity.
  • The proposal is currently undergoing a temp-check vote, which serves as an early governance signal from the Aave community.
